Record: National Library of Wales

Resource type: Printed material

Category: National Body
Access conditions: Any person over the age of 18 years of age may apply for a reader's ticket. Works may be read on the premises only, although the library maintains a collection of works relating to Wales that is available for inter-library loan.
Opening hours: Monday - Friday: 9.30am-6.00pm; Saturday: 9.30am-5.00pm; Closed Sundays, most Bank Holidays and the first full week in October.
